Navigating Technical Challenges
Every embroidery project has its pitfalls. With quote-based designs, the primary concern is always lettering size and spacing. If Christmas Wine Glass Quote SVG 20 includes intricate script or small decorative elements, you need to be cautious about stitch density. High density on stretchy fabrics like jersey knits can cause tunneling or distortion. I always recommend using a cut-away stabilizer for garments that will be washed frequently, as it provides long-term support that tear-away stabilizers cannot match.
Curved surfaces present another challenge. If you plan to put this on a cap, you must ensure the design fits within the standard cap frame without distorting the text. Small details can get lost in the seam allowance or become difficult to hoop properly. For baby embroidery or delicate items, I would advise against using this specific design unless you can significantly scale it down without losing clarity. Tiny text becomes unreadable when converted to thread, and scratchy satin columns are uncomfortable against sensitive skin.

Practical Designer Notes
Before you commit to production, follow these steps to ensure success with Christmas Wine Glass Quote SVG 20:
- Test on Scrap Fabric: Always stitch a sample on the exact fabric type you intend to sell. Check for registration issues and thread breaks.
- Check Contrast: View your design in black and white. If the details disappear in grayscale, they will likely get lost in the stitch work too.
- Verify Licensing: Since this is a Graphics file available in SVG, EPS, PNG, and DXF formats, confirm whether the license allows for commercial use of finished physical items. Most digital designers allow selling stitched products but prohibit reselling the digital file itself.
- Adjust Density: If the design feels too stiff after stitching, reduce the fill stitch density in your embroidery software. This saves thread and makes the garment more comfortable.
- Hoop Size Confirmation: Ensure the design dimensions fit your machine’s maximum hoop size. Do not assume; measure the bounding box in your digitizing program.
